The Galaxy Note 9 review examines how Samsung pushed the boundaries of the phablet era while acknowledging its small missteps. The presenter notes that the Note 9 retains the distinctive boxy build and heavier weight, then highlights Samsung's decision to widen bezels, which slightly worsens the screen-to-bezel ratio but improves real-world usability when reaching across the screen. A key ergonomic takeaway is the improved one-handed reach, aided by design choices such as a centered fingerprint sensor and a more accessible S Pen experience, including its new Bluetooth-enabled capabilities. The device's performance is characterized not by raw clock-for-clock speed but by its thermal solution, chiefly a large heat pipe that minimizes throttling during demanding tasks, culminating in the assertion that the Note 9 embodies “zero compromises” in smartphone design. The reviewer praises the S Pen improvements and the overall feature set, including IP68 water resistance, wireless charging, expandable storage, and a headphone jack, while noting the tradeoffs like a less compelling display-to-bezel ratio and a bumped price. In terms of camera and low-light performance, the Note 9 maintains a competitive edge that mirrors Samsung’s earlier flagships, delivering solid results in everyday photography and challenging lighting conditions. The wrap-up leans on the notion that you get a premium package with robust battery life and strong media capabilities, particularly for users who value the S Pen and a feature-rich, all-in-one device. Overall, the video frames the Note 9 as a highly capable device that comes close to perfection for many users, albeit with a few compromises that savvy buyers can overlook given the device’s breadth of features and lasting value.

What makes the Galaxy Note 9 stand out in terms of ergonomics and usability?
The Note 9 improves usability through a wider bezel design that enhances one-handed reach, a centered fingerprint sensor, and a highly capable S Pen. The device also offers a robust grip and balanced weight distribution that help reduce fatigue during extended use.
How does the Note 9 perform under heavy workloads and gaming?
Performance is aided by a large heat pipe that reduces throttling during CPU-intensive tasks, delivering steady performance. In practice, the device keeps thermals in check while still offering strong gaming and media experiences.
What are the notable tradeoffs mentioned for the Note 9?
Notable tradeoffs include a slightly worse screen-to-bezel ratio due to bezel widening and the premium price. Some users may also be disappointed by the absence of certain modernities like motorized cameras, depending on competing models.
